Malad and Goregaon are unusual even by Mumbai standards. Within a few kilometres you have corporate co-living and PG rooms around Mindspace, decades-old low-rise colonies in Motilal Nagar and Bangur Nagar, and premium townships like Gokuldham, Oberoi Garden City and Raheja. Bed bugs behave the same everywhere. The way you have to treat for them does not.
That is the main thing to understand before booking anyone. A treatment planned for a self-contained 2 BHK will not hold in a shared PG room, and a plan built for a PG floor is wasted effort in a family flat. When you call, tell us which of the three you are in — it changes the inspection, the schedule and the preparation you will be asked to do.
Bed bugs — known as khatmal (खटमल) in Hindi and dhekun (ढेकूण) in Marathi — are carried into a home, not created by it. A clean flat in a new tower is just as likely to get them as an older building. Cleanliness is not the deciding factor.

The IT and BPO belt around Mindspace has one of the densest concentrations of paying-guest and co-living accommodation on the Western line. Occupants change every few months, mattresses and beds are reused between tenants, and belongings arrive from other cities constantly. It is close to an ideal environment for bed bugs.
Treating one bed in a four-bed room does not work here. One untreated bed or one untreated adjoining room re-seeds the whole floor within weeks. These jobs are planned across several rooms at once, in agreement with the owner or manager, and usually scheduled early in the day before residents leave for work.

Long-settled households, timber fittings, shared walls and furniture that has stood in the same position for years. Wardrobes fixed to walls and beds that have never been moved are the two places we most often find an established population in these buildings.
These jobs need patient inspection rather than speed. The bugs are rarely all in one room, and in buildings with common walls it is worth finding out whether the flat next door has the same problem before you spend anything.

Newer construction with fewer wall cracks, which sounds like an advantage and partly is. The problem in towers is different: bed bugs move between adjoining flats through service ducts, shafts and shared conduits, so a single treated flat sitting next to an untreated one can be reinfested.
The other common source in these buildings is furniture bought at the time of moving in. The item itself is rarely infested — the risk is the warehouse, the delivery vehicle and the shared loading areas it passed through. If your problem started within a few months of possession, tell us what arrived and when.

Most people who call us have already had one treatment, sometimes two. The room looks clear for about a week, then the bites start again and it feels as though nothing works on bed bugs.
The reason is almost always the eggs. A bed bug egg is glued inside a fabric seam or a frame joint and has a hard outer shell. A chemical spray kills the adults it touches; it does not get inside the seam. The eggs hatch one to two weeks later and the population rebuilds from there.
That is what heat is for. Sustained contact with steam at 100°C breaks down eggs and live bugs on the spot, and dry thermal steam carries very little moisture, so it is safe on mattresses, upholstery and wooden furniture. We have been using it alongside spray since 2007.
Steam alone is not the answer either — it cannot travel into a wall crack or behind skirting, and it leaves nothing behind once the surface cools. The CIB-approved residual spray covers exactly that. Steam handles the eggs, the spray handles the cracks, and the visit at 15 days catches anything that hatched in between.
If a quote you have received does not mention steam, ask what is being done about the eggs. It is a fair question and the answer tells you most of what you need to know. Our complete guide to getting rid of bed bugs goes through this in more detail.
Take a torch and ten minutes. Look for small dark spots the size of a pen dot along the mattress seams, rust-coloured smears on the sheet, pale shed skins near the stitching, live reddish-brown insects about the size of an apple seed, and a sweet musty smell in a closed room.
Bites alone do not confirm it. Skin reactions vary from person to person, and two people in the same bed can be bitten equally while only one shows marks. Our guide on how to identify bed bugs shows what the bugs, eggs, shed skins and droppings look like.

Bed bugs are regularly confused with cockroach nymphs, carpet beetles and ticks, and each needs a completely different treatment — worth knowing before you spend anything, especially at ninety minutes’ distance.

Keep treated rooms closed for three to four hours while the spray dries, then ventilate for twenty to thirty minutes before going back in. Do not wash or mop the treated skirting and cracks — that removes the residual layer meant to stay there. Keep the follow-up appointment even if the room looks completely clear, because that is exactly when it usually looks clear.
Your technician will confirm exact timings for your property and will tell you before leaving if anyone in the house — children, elderly family members or anyone bedridden — needs different instructions.

No. Bed bugs are not known to transmit disease. They cause bites, itching, disturbed sleep and considerable stress, which is reason enough to treat an infestation promptly.
Usually not. Eggs hidden in wall voids, behind fixed headboards or in an adjoining room can survive the first visit and hatch afterwards, which is why the follow-up at 15 days is included in the price rather than charged separately.
